[Thymopentin and cervico-vaginal HPV infection associated with CIN].

Abstract
46 patients affected by HPV+CIN were treated with Thymopentin i.m. HPV disappeared in all cases. We also observed complete disappearance or only a partial remission of CIN in 82.6% of cases.
